The children on the second floor had great fun this week and started the Summer Programme with a Science Day. We enjoyed making our own bubble wands and blowing bubbles through them, we had apple volcanoes, cola and mint explosion, colour changing cabbage, made musical instruments using straws and a wind race using the hair drier and different shaped card tubes. I’m sure the children will be asking to do some of these experiments at home.
